acknowledgement noun [ əkˈnɒlɪdʒm(ə)nt ]

• acceptance of the truth or existence of something.
• "there was no acknowledgement of the family's trauma"
Similar: acceptance, admission, granting, allowing, concession, confession, appreciation, recognition, realization, awareness, cognizance, knowledge, approval of, acquiescence in, agreement with, concurrence with, respect for, cooperation with,
Opposite: denial,
• recognition of the importance or quality of something.
• a statement printed at the beginning of a book expressing the author's or publisher's gratitude to others.
• "the reproduction on page 50 wasn't mentioned in the acknowledgements"
